Bauhaus


Homebuilders
During the time of the Exodus from Earth the Homebuilders headed toward Venus. There they ran into the densest jungles and also the most frigid cold once out of the Ring of Fire. Not the ferocity of beasts nor the deadliest of diseases could stop them. It was here that they carved the two huge cities Heimburg and Volksburg. Both are a tremendous tribute to the inginuity of Bauhausian Architecture.

The ring of fire which surrounds the equator is a tropical zone covered by vast jungles and oceans. It is here in the areas outside the cities that some of the most ferocious beasts roam. From the violent Devilcat and the Venusion Python, which grows to nearly seventy feet in length, to the man swallowing Pitcher Plants and the toxic Black Lotus, it is not a place to roam without some heavily armed mates.

Beyond the Ring of Fire is a frigid climate called the Rings of Winter home to some of the best snow/ice recreation in the system. However that is when the military isn't rolling through toward some fight with the Dark Legion that is. This wintry region is vast and relatively empty of animal life compared to the jungle. It is home to some large animals resembling polar bears and some smaller ones similar to wolves.



Governmet and Nobility
At the top of the Bauhausian government sits the Council of Electors. On it are four members, each chosed from one of the four Elector Houses. The Elector Houses are the nobility above the rest of the nobles. These houses are: House Romanov which controls the Ministry of War, House Richthausen in contol of the mighty industrial empire, House Bernheim whose wealth rests in food production and the media, and finally House Saglielli which sees to the Ministry of Faith.

Beneath the Elector Houses are over one hundred Noble Houses. They make up the upper class. On this level each own companies and businesses ranging from wineries to military weapons factories. Although they don't have a tremendous amount of power they still have influence.

Still below are the commoners and the thralls. These are the working people that keep the nobility rich. They work in the factories and docks. Although these two make up about sixty percent of the population they have no say in the goverment and little say to their bosses the nobles.



Luna
Being the second largest presence on Luna, behind capitol, Bauhaus controls much of the land. Home to many members of Bauhaus most are content to live on luna and don't really have the desire to leave. Others would love to head to venus and see the many mountains, plains, and jungles there, however space travel is not inexpensive and most will never leave the face of Luna.
